Alaina Opens Up About Feeling Left Out During ACM Awards

Nashville, TN — Country artist Lauren Alaina expressed her feelings of being left out during the ACM Awards on Instagram after the event on May 8.
The musician, 30, shared an emotional message explaining her sadness about not being there to celebrate with her peers. ‘Ok, first of all, I just want to say, I’m at home watching the ACMs and I’m so proud of everyone tonight,’ she said. ‘I get so excited for everyone because I have the same dream.’
Alaina, who is 37 weeks pregnant, continued, ‘But I’m home this year and I just want to be honest about something, I’m feeling left out. I’m feeling sad. I’m feeling so many feelings because I have this little girl in here, and I want her to dream big.’
The singer described the past few years as a period of ‘transition’ in her music career. ‘I just feel kind of left behind,’ she explained, adding that creating content and maintaining an online presence has become just as important as writing and releasing music.
Despite her feelings, Alaina emphasized that it is not a competition. ‘But if you feel like you want to be somewhere and you’re not there, I see you and I feel you,’ she said.
Alaina also clarified that her emotions are unrelated to her pregnancy but rather stem from her desire to be part of the celebration. ‘I didn’t go to the ACMs last year either, and I just desperately want to be there,’ she remarked.
Although she felt sad, Alaina expressed excitement for her friends who were winning and felt a connection to their accomplishments. ‘I know what that means to them because that’s what I want as well.’
In related news, Alaina released her new single, ‘All My Exes,’ on May 9, which she describes as a fresh take on the typical breakup song.
